Ageha Inc. (Securities Code: 9330) will hold an online seminar on Thursday, May 14, 2026, titled "Designing Narratives for Mid-Term Management Plans: From Management Intent to Employee Pride." The seminar aims to explain narrative design methods to help employees internalize mid-term management plans. The target audience includes corporate planning, HR, and public relations personnel, and participation is free. Ageha Inc. was established in August 2001 with a capital of 284.1 million JPY (as of September 30, 2025), specializing in comprehensive corporate branding support.
